# ConceptNet Commonsense relation prediction tasks derived from ConceptNet 5.7 (English subset), encoded as ILP problems. Each task targets one ConceptNet relation type; the background knowledge provides the other nine relations restricted to the same entity set, enabling reasoning across relation types. Entities are filtered to those appearing in at least 3 triples; each relation is capped at 2000 positive examples. Negatives are sampled from the cross-product of entities appearing in background knowledge. **Tasks:** 10 (`r001_at_location` through `r010_used_for`) | Task | Relation | Description | |------|----------|-------------| | `r001_at_location` | `AtLocation` | Typical location where a concept can be found | | `r002_capable_of` | `CapableOf` | Actions a concept is capable of performing | | `r003_causes` | `Causes` | Events or states that a concept causes | | `r004_has_a` | `HasA` | Things a concept possesses or contains | | `r005_has_prerequisite` | `HasPrerequisite` | Prerequisites required before an action | | `r006_has_property` | `HasProperty` | Properties or attributes of a concept | | `r007_is_a` | `IsA` | Hypernym or category membership | | `r008_part_of` | `PartOf` | Meronymy: concept is part of a larger entity | | `r009_receives_action` | `ReceivesAction` | Actions that can be done to a concept | | `r010_used_for` | `UsedFor` | Purpose or function of a concept | **Head relation:** `f(Concept1, Concept2)` — the target ConceptNet relation holds between `Concept1` and `Concept2`. **Background relations:** For each task, the other nine ConceptNet relations serve as background. Each is a binary relation over concepts: | Relation | Arity | Description | |----------|-------|-------------| | `at_location(C1, C2)` | 2 | `C1` is typically found at location `C2` | | `capable_of(C1, C2)` | 2 | `C1` is capable of `C2` | | `causes(C1, C2)` | 2 | `C1` causes `C2` | | `has_a(C1, C2)` | 2 | `C1` has `C2` | | `has_prerequisite(C1, C2)` | 2 | `C1` has prerequisite `C2` | | `has_property(C1, C2)` | 2 | `C1` has property `C2` | | `is_a(C1, C2)` | 2 | `C1` is a kind of `C2` | | `part_of(C1, C2)` | 2 | `C1` is part of `C2` | | `receives_action(C1, C2)` | 2 | `C1` receives action `C2` | | `used_for(C1, C2)` | 2 | `C1` is used for `C2` | (The relation being predicted is excluded from the background for that task.) ## Task statistics | task_name | num_bk_facts | num_bk_relations | num_pos_examples | num_neg_examples | |---|---:|---:|---:|---:| | `r001_at_location` | 16094 | 9 | 1997 | 5991 | | `r002_capable_of` | 16094 | 9 | 2000 | 6000 | | `r003_causes` | 16094 | 9 | 2000 | 6000 | | `r004_has_a` | 16841 | 9 | 1253 | 3759 | | `r005_has_prerequisite` | 16094 | 9 | 2000 | 6000 | | `r006_has_property` | 16094 | 9 | 2000 | 6000 | | `r007_is_a` | 16094 | 9 | 1932 | 5796 | | `r008_part_of` | 16094 | 9 | 1910 | 5730 | | `r009_receives_action` | 17253 | 9 | 841 | 2523 | | `r010_used_for` | 16094 | 9 | 1991 | 5973 | **Source:** Speer, R., Chin, J., & Havasi, C.
